Kitchen Cabinet Resurfacing Options

But a complete kitchen makeover is time-consuming and expensive. So a nice compromise for value and aethetics can be smaller, more cost efficient changes, especially considering kitchen cabinet resurfacing changes the look of a kitchen for as much as 50% of the cost of a complete remodel.

The  Kitchen Tune-Up’s quick, easy and affordable wood reconditioning process makes kitchens look brand new. If  cabinet boxes are in good, solid condition and a seller chooses to stay with a similar color, then cabinet door refacing may be a terrific option.

By replacing or refinishing the drawer fronts and doors, a seller is able to change the style to match the color of the existing cabinet box. The process includes removing built-up grease, dirt, wax, dust and smoke, and from the wood’s original finish. Next is touch up and blending of areas where color may have faded. Finally a special colorant is applied. This last step treats the wood with penetrating oil that restores dried out wood fibers. Or an entirely new and fresh finished coat of color is applied, if needed.  With new hardware, the kitchen now looks updated.

Kitchen Remodel at Half the Cost

If the style and color of your cabinets are out of date, kitchen cabinet refacing is another option. In a few days, a completely new look – dramatic or subtle – is apparent. Kitchen cabinet refacing makes a client able to revitalize their kitchen with new drawer fronts, doors, and a matching veneer. This can be done while still using the existing cabinet boxes. This helps to create a “new kitchen” look without the high price of a “new kitchen”.
